# leverage vs leveraged

> English confusable word pair

## The two words

### leverage
*noun · IPA /ˈlɛv(ə)ɹɪd͡ʒ/ · frequency rank #8,568*
A force compounded by means of a lever rotating around a pivot.

### leveraged
*adjective · frequency rank #25,117*
Operating on leverage (borrowed funds).
